TPU is one of the components of hot melt adhesive film

TPU is one of the components of hot melt adhesive film. TPU is an abbreviation in English, and its Chinese name is polyurethane. It has good elasticity, softness, water resistance, and good adhesion to textiles, TPU films, polyurethane sponges, rubber and other materials. Compared with other components of TPU hot melt adhesive film, TPU material feels a bit rustling, and the color is white and yellow. It is widely used in textiles, toys, daily necessities and industrial products.

TPU hot melt adhesive films are widely used. Bondable materials include, but are not limited to, various textiles, leather, TPU sponge and rubber materials.

It can be used for bonding in shading curtains, clothing, shoes and other industries.

Factors affecting the price of hot melt adhesive film include model, thickness, width and demand. Specifically, for different materials and uses, which specifications of TPU hot melt adhesive film should be selected, please contact Tepuyou first, and we will recommend products suitable for your materials according to your needs.

TPU hot melt adhesive film is divided into high melting point type and low melting point type. The difference between the two is not only the difference in operating temperature, but also the wide range of characteristics and attributes: TPU hot melt adhesive film at high temperature is elastic and transparent, and the melting point is higher. High, the better its elasticity and transparency; while the TPU hot melt adhesive film at low temperature has no elasticity, and the color is white matt.

The method of use is different from that with or without release paper.

When using TPU hot melt adhesive film without release paper, you only need to put the TPU hot melt adhesive film between the two layers of materials to be bonded, and then use hot-pressing equipment for hot-press bonding. Note that the TPU hot melt adhesive film should not exceed the edge of the adhesive material, otherwise the adhesive film will melt and stick to the equipment at high temperatures.

When using TPU hot melt adhesive film with release paper, it is necessary to use a pressing device to pre-attach the film to one side of the material. After cooling, tear off the release paper and attach it to the other side of the material.

TPU hot melt adhesive film vs anaerobic adhesive: "Scene flexibility" difference in automotive interior bonding

​From the perspective of curing conditions, TPU hot melt adhesive film does not need to rely on special environments, while anaerobic adhesives are severely restricted by "auerobicity". The curing principle of anaerobic glue is to undergo polymerization under conditions of lack of oxygen and catalyzed by metal ions (such as iron and copper). If it is in an environment where air circulation or metal substrates are not available, the curing speed will be greatly slowed down or even unable to cure. In automotive interiors, most bonding scenarios are "open" (such as bonding the door panel skin to PP substrate, and the ceiling fabric to the sponge), the air can freely contact the bonding surface, and the substrate is mostly non-metallic (PP, ABS, fabric, etc.), lacking metal ion catalysis, and additional catalyst is required when using anaerobic glue, and the curing time is as long as several hours, which is difficult to meet the needs of industrial production. The TPU hot melt adhesive film only needs to be melted by heating (120-160℃) and can be cured after pressurization and cooling. It does not need to rely on the ambient oxygen concentration or the base material. It can be cured stably in open or closed bonding scenarios, and the curing time only takes a few dozen seconds to a few minutes, adapting to the fast-paced needs of the interior production line.
